About FVCDC:


The Fraser Valley Child Development Centre (FVCDC) is a community-based organization providing innovative, strength-based, family centred services to children and youth with diverse abilities and their families. Our work focuses on child and youth development – supporting, advocating, and empowering children, youth and families. We also play a leadership role in creating healthier, more inclusive communities. Services are delivered in a culture of excellence, diversity, and respect, with a focus on positive outcomes for each young person, family, our staff, and our community. We believe in “Helping Kids Shine.”


Position Summary:


The Communications Specialist supports the FVCDC’s leadership in the areas of communications and public relations. This includes the development, implementation and monitoring of communications and engagement programs and working with the CEO to create awareness and promote the FVCDC’s profile and mission. Key Duties and Responsibilities:


Communications


Develop, implement and monitor donor, member and volunteer communications and engagement programs including newsletters, the FVCDC’s website, and social media.
Develop a strong understanding of the organization’s work by connecting with staff, families and others involved with the FVCDC.
Create compelling content, including stories, reports and videos highlighting the daily work and impact of staff and the organization.
Coordinate media relations, including press releases, fielding media inquiries, and building relationships with journalists.
Prepare crisis and issues management communications where relevant.
Collaborate with the Digital Marketing Consultant on social media strategy and tactics to maximize impact.
Collaborate with the Director of Philanthropy and CEO on fund development communications and engagement, including for events, grants, and campaigns.
Ensure the organization’s website is current and reflects the FVCDC’s mission, brand, services, and impact.

Public Relations


Work with the CEO to create awareness, educate, inform, and promote a strong positive profile of the FVCDC both internally and externally and promote the FVCDC’s mission in the community.
Coordinate outreach materials and promote the FVCDC at community events.

Qualifications and Skills Required:


University degree or diploma in communications, marketing, or public relations, or an equivalent combination of education and experience.
Proven ability to craft and implement communications and engagement initiatives for donors, members, staff, and volunteers, in a not-for-profit environment.
Strong writing, storytelling, and editing skills with attention to detail.
Strong organizational, time management, and relationship skills.
Excellent interpersonal skills, including the ability to encourage and engage community members, volunteers, donors and staff.
Passionate about children, youth and families and supporting persons with disabilities.
Experience completing social media campaigns and website updates is an asset.
Proficiency with MS Office and Canva preferred.

Working Conditions:

The Communications Specialist is a part-time (0.6 FTE or 0.8 FTE) position based in Abbotsford with hybrid work options, within a strong values-based organizational culture. The FVCDC is a flexible, supportive employer that invests in the mental health, wellbeing and professional development of our staff. This position requires a high level of team collaboration alongside autonomy.
